Abstract

A method of forming a bearing comprising adding an aqueous colloidal dispersion of at least one particulate material to an aqueous dispersion of polytetrafluoroethylene. The method also comprises mixing the dispersions for a period sufficient to allow the polytetrafluoroethylene to coagulate to form a mush, spreading the mush onto a support, and curing the mush to form a bearing lining layer on the support.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A method of forming a bearing comprising adding an aqueous colloidal dispersion of at least one particulate material to an aqueous dispersion of polytetrafluoroethylene, the method also comprising mixing the dispersions for a period sufficient to allow the polytetrafluoroethylene to coagulate to form a mush, spreading the mush on to a support, and curing the mush to form a bearing lining layer on the support.  
     
     
         2 . A method according to  claim 1 , characterised in that the particles of the particulate material have their median dimension between 1 nanometer and 100 nanometers.  
     
     
         3 . A method according to  claim 2 , characterised in that the median dimension is between 5 nanometers and 30 nanometers.  
     
     
         4 . A method according to any one of  claims 1  to  3 , characterised in that the particulate material is selected from the group consisting of metals, metal oxides, metal sulphides, metal fluorides, metal carbonates, metal phosphates and silica.  
     
     
         5 . A method according to any one of  claims 1  to  4 , characterised in that additional fillers are included in the aqueous dispersion of polytetrafluoroethylene.  
     
     
         6 . A bearing formed by a method according to any one of  claims 1  to  5 , comprising a support which comprises a sintered bronze support, the bearing also comprising a lining layer which is impregnated into the support and stands proud thereof, the lining layer comprising polytetrafluoroethylene in which particulate material is dispersed, characterised in that the particulate material has a median particle dimension of between 1 nanometer and 100 nanometers.  
     
     
         7 . A bearing according to  claim 6 , characterised in that the particulate material is alumina.
